    Anusha said:
    Woah! Is that KVR or HyperX sort of high performance RAM? You are running at 470x7 eh? That's 940MHz for DDR2-800!!! Did you loosen the RAM timings a little?

    Yup... KVR 800 Kingston

    As I remember I tried 475 & 480 both but wasn't very stable.. so had to stop here @ 470, I'm still running the stock cooler, I don't really have any complains about it cuz my CPU still runs @ average 34'c.. I guess that's OK, I've got my eyes on a new cooler though will have to wait a while till I perform the next wave of Modding to my rig..

    Cuz you know that thing :yes: $$$$:yes: ;)

    About the timing.. NO.. I just let it be AUTO (5-5-5-9 by default I think)

    Well, no point going for an after market cooler, if you can't overclock anymore. If RAM held you back, then you are out of luck. You can probably increase the Vmem if you haven't that already.

    RAM held me back too :(
    I could only manage 420MHz. But this is DDR2-667. So no complains, but I wished I had DDR2-667. Then I could have managed pretty much the same clocks less 2MB L2.
